Resilience and strategic management: ways to ensure economic and social security of Ukrainian enterprises during long-term warfare
The objective of the research is to discuss the strategies that companies in Ukraine can implement to maintain their resilience and simultaneously ensure their sustainability in an environment of protracted war.
